Turn the physical CPU mode switch to the (Memory Reset) position and hold it there for roughly 9 seconds until the STOP LED lights up statically.

Unlocking a SIMATIC S7-300 PLC depends on whether you have the current password. If the password is lost, there is no official "backdoor" to recover it; you must clear the CPU memory, which deletes the user program and configuration. Method 1: Using the Default Password (Pre-2009)

If the password is unknown and the default does not work, you must reset the CPU to factory settings.
